The main mission of the Pierevet-Nistalas Regional Mobile Brigade (BTM), created on July 1, is to combat environmental damage in support of state and local services and partners. As such, non-commissioned officers of the BTM were received on October 14 at the headquarters of the Pays de Lourdes et des Vallées des Gaves (PLVG), in Lourdes. At the reception of the Director of the Department, the non-commissioned officers met in particular with the project managers of “Aquatic Environments and Natura 2000” and “Tourism and Cycling”, as well as river and collective sanitation technicians. This meeting allowed everyone to present their tasks, identify opportunities for collaboration and cross-contribution of skills. In fact, the PLVG has to detect on a daily basis acts that potentially constitute environmental crimes (diversion of water streams, mismanagement of waste, etc.), for which the gendarmes can provide a legal remedy.
